Are tetras freshwater fish?

Are tetras freshwater fish? Tetra is the common name of many small freshwater characiform fishes. Tetras come from Africa, Central America, and South America, belonging to the biological family Characidae and to its former subfamilies Alestidae (the “African tetras”) and Lebiasinidae.

Are tetras freshwater or saltwater? Tetras are freshwater fish, and they will not survive in a saltwater tank.

How do you take care of a Tetra? For most tetras, pH should be between 6.8 and 7.8, alkalinity between 3° and 8° dkH (50 ppm to 140 ppm) and temperature between 75° and 80° F. If the aquarium is kept in rooms below 75°, use an Aqueon Aquarium Heater to maintain the correct temperature. Exceptions like the Buenos Aires tetra do better in cooler water.

Do Tetra fish need heated water? Yes, Neon Tetras need a heater in the tank. A heater maintains the optimal temperature consistently in the tank; which in turn helps to increase Neon tetra’s lifespan in captivity. Neon tetras are tropical fish, they undoubtedly need lukewarm water in the aquarium.

What kind of fish are in goose lake oregon?

Goose Lake is a popular mountain lake for trout, eastern brook, brown trout, rainbows, and coastal cutthroat. Catchable size cutthroat, rainbow, and brown trout are stocked annually. Fishing is best from a small boat, float tube, or raft.

Is fish emulsion high in nitrogen?

Fish emulsion, or fish fertilizer for plants, is a fast-acting, organic liquid fertilizer made from the byproducts of the fishing industry. It is rich in nitrogen, phosphorus and potassium, plus trace elements such as calcium, magnesium, sulfur, chlorine, and sodium.

How to know when fish is cooked in oven?

The best way to tell if your fish is done is by testing it with a fork at an angle, at the thickest point, and twist gently. The fish will flake easily when it’s done and it will lose its translucent or raw appearance. A good rule of thumb is to cook the fish to an internal temperature of 140-145 degrees.

What size circle hook for surf fishing?

2/0 hooks are the best all around hook size for surf fishing. A 2/0 circle hook will catch smaller fish like whiting and pompano but are also big enough to catch bluefish, mackerel, fluke, flounder, redfish, snook and tarpon too.

What kind of fish is swai fish?

Swai is a white-fleshed, neutral-flavored fish typically imported from Vietnamese fish farms. Once called Asian catfish, US laws no longer permit this name to be used. American catfish is from a different family than swai, but they are related.

What kind of fish do sea turtles eat?

Their diet consists primarily of crabs, mollusks, shrimps, jellyfish, and vegetation. Leatherbacks have delicate scissor-like jaws that would be damaged by anything other than their normal diet of jellyfish, tunicates, and other soft-bodied animals.

What time are fish most active?

Generally speaking, the best time of day to catch fish is in the reduced daylight hours from dawn until 2 hours after sunrise and from 2 hours before sunset until dusk. During these windows, light is reduced, prey becomes more active, and water temperatures cool allowing fish to more freely hunt for food.

What animals eat ice fish?

Larger fish, fur seals and gentoo penguins are predators of the icefish. Icefish have evolved a variety of interesting physiological and biochemical adaptations that either permit survival in, or are possible only because of, the generally cold, stable seawater temperatures of the Southern Ocean.

Where to fish in zion national park?

Fishing is allowed in Zion with a Utah Fishing License, but is not a common pastime as there isn’t much to catch. The four native species of fish to Zion are the Virgin River Spinedace, the Speckled Dace, the Flannelmouth Sucker and the Desert Sucker.
